What is the Set Error Task Action?
The Set Error Task Action designates a specific Task in the Botflow as the Error Task.
Creating a Set Error Task Action
Select Flow Actions
to expand the Action list. Select the Set Error
Task
Action from the Actions list to display
the Action Builder.
Specify how you would like to define the Task
. You may select a select a task from the
a list of Tasks, or use a specified task that may be defined with a Token to define the Task. When the
Select a task name option is
chosen, you will be required to select
the task
to run on error.
When the Use a
specified task name option is chosen, you will be required to supply
the Name of the Task to run on error.
Optionally add Notes
to the Action to document any special instructions
or functionality. When the Run Switch
is set to Run, the action
will be executed after clicking OK.
Note: The run switch is set to Run by default. To create or modify this action without executing it, click the slider to change the option to Don't Run. For more information, see Action Builder.
Click the OK
button to save the Action.
When is this Action Ignored?
The Set Error Task Action will be ignored in the following scenarios:
-
When the Action is located in a Task that is already designated to Run on Error.
